Robot referee launched by Betfair

Betfair launches a robot referee. “No longer will referee miss key decisions on the pitch”, says a robotics engineer. The video is just published on YouTube, a bit late for April Fools’ Day, but it got me thinking about the future of refereeing.

What technology could help football referees? The hawk-eye system, a video referee or what could a Google Glass mean for referees?

The comment on the video, which is nice though, says “April Fools’ Day is a favourable day for bookmakers, and Betfair didn’t hang around in getting their latest idea on the airwaves. Using the “very latest artificial intelligence and computer technology”, ‘RoboRef’ will be pitched to the Premier League and FA at the end of the season, in the hope of eradicating the controversial decisions made by human error.

I once saw the vanishing spray by referees as an April Fool, but the referees at the World Cup will be using it surprisingly.
